Recognizing Eviction Processes and Lawful Premises



When landlords seek to reclaim ownership of their rental residential or commercial properties, comprehending the eviction procedure and the lawful premises for doing so is crucial. Eviction commonly starts with a legal notice, which differs by jurisdiction and defines the reason for expulsion, such as non-payment of rent or lease offenses. Complying with the notice duration, landlords should submit an eviction suit if the tenant fails to leave. It is essential for landlords to present compelling evidence in court, including lease arrangements and communication records. Familiarity with neighborhood regulations is essential, as incorrect procedures can result in hold-ups or termination of the situation (Landlord Attorney). Taking Care Of Down Payment Disputes



When a lessee abandons a rental building, conflicts over the down payment can frequently occur, developing stress between landlords and tenants. These disputes generally entail disagreements about the quantity to be returned or deductions for damages. Landlords need to adhere to state regulations relating to protection deposits, which typically dictate the timeframe and problems under which deductions can be made. Clear documentation, consisting of move-in and move-out assessment records, can assist substantiate claims. Legal Treatments for Occupants



Lessees have several lawful solutions available to deal with habitability issues and upkeep cases when landlords stop working to satisfy fixing responsibilities. One efficient remedy is the right to withhold rent up until needed fixings are made, provided renters adhere to local laws. They might additionally seek a lease decrease for reduced living problems - Eviction Lawyer For Landlords. One more choice involves filing a problem with regional housing authorities, which can prompt inspections and potential citations versus the proprietor. Lessees deserve to deduct and repair, allowing them to Bay Area Landlord Rights make necessary repairs and deduct the expenses from their lease. In extreme situations, lessees may consider seeking lawsuit for violation of the lease arrangement, seeking damages or discontinuation of the lease. How Much Does Hiring a Landlord Attorney Commonly Price?

Employing a property manager attorney commonly sets you back in between $150 to $500 per hour, depending on the lawyer's experience and place. Some may additionally supply level costs for particular services, which can vary considerably based on intricacy.

How much time Does the Eviction Process Normally Take?



The expulsion process commonly takes anywhere from a couple of weeks to a number of months, depending on neighborhood laws, court routines, and whether the tenant contests the expulsion, which can expand the timeline significantly.
